Output 33d18f589d9aaf83972882639145aa8908ede16cd5239472a42d5262753189ac:1

value
652591305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4f457a0e389aea479f896057c43ca42b1e9704 OP_EQUAL
address
38q5bNxxDai2LSE8DpkUoWGXVgVm9L44D1
transaction
33d18f589d9aaf83972882639145aa8908ede16cd5239472a42d5262753189ac
confirmations
297676
spent
true